X-Males ’97 creator Beau DeMayo has some criticisms about how the MCU is dealing with Namor and Johnny Storm.
DeMayo created the primary season of Disney+ and Marvel’s X-Males ’97 present, which premiered in March 2024. Not less than two extra seasons are presently within the works; nonetheless, DeMayo was fired because the present’s head author across the time that the primary season premiered.
What did X-Males ’97’s Beau DeMayo say about Namor and Johnny Storm?
On X, DeMayo shared an announcement that Joseph Quinn, who performs Johnny Storm/Human Torch within the MCU, instructed Leisure Weekly about how his character will differ from Chris Evans’ Human Torch in The Incredible 4: First Steps.
“He was branded as this womanizing, devil-may-care man, however is that attractive as of late? I don’t suppose so,” Quinn mentioned. “This model of Johnny is much less callous with different folks’s emotions.”
DeMayo mentioned, “They pulled this softening sh— with Namor too.”

DeMayo responded to quite a lot of folks within the feedback, saying, “[Namor] got here throughout as a traumatized baby throwing a mood tantrum towards a black nation, not a king.”
Concerning Johnny Storm, DeMayo criticized Marvel’s “modernizing” of characters, saying the “modernizing is advantage/signaling pandering.” In one other remark, he mentioned, “Marvel doesn’t do [storytelling] anymore as a result of no author desires to work with an organization the place you might be instructed ‘Kevin is the celeb and the face or the work, however working for us will assist your profession after.’”

Marvel Studios’ The Incredible 4: First Steps might be launched in United States theaters on July 25, 2025. Together with Quinn, the film stars Pedro Pascal as Reed Richards/Mister Incredible, Vanessa Kirby as Sue Storm/Invisible Girl, and Ebon Moss-Bachrach as Ben Grimm/The Factor.
In the meantime, it was just lately introduced that Tenoch Huerta Mejía will reprise his function as Namor in Avengers: Doomsday, which releases in 2026.
